返回
前端 CI/CD 的实操教程:Jenkins + Gitee流水线快速搭建
前端
2023-09-22 23:39:16
正文
前端开发是Web开发的重要组成部分,随着前端技术的不断发展,前端CI/CD(持续集成/持续交付)已经成为前端开发中不可或缺的重要环节。
CI/CD可以帮助前端开发人员快速构建、测试和部署代码,从而提高开发效率和质量。同时,CI/CD还可以帮助前端开发人员更好地管理代码变更,从而降低出错的概率。
目前,市面上有很多成熟的CI/CD工具,比如Jenkins、Gitee、GitLab、Travis CI、CircleCI等。这些工具都可以帮助前端开发人员快速实现CI/CD。
在这篇教程中,我们将详细讲解如何使用Jenkins+Gitee实现前端CI/CD的快速搭建。
1. 前提条件
- 安装并配置好Jenkins
- 在Gitee上创建项目
2. Jenkins配置
2.1 安装Gitee插件
- 登录Jenkins控制台。
- 点击"系统管理"->"管理插件"。
- 在“搜索”框中输入“Gitee”。
- 找到并安装Gitee插件。
2.2 配置Gitee
- 登录Jenkins控制台。
- 点击"系统管理"->"配置系统"。
- 在“Gitee”部分,输入Gitee的服务器地址、用户名和密码。
- 点击“测试连接”按钮以验证连接是否正确。
- 点击“保存”按钮以保存配置。
3. Gitee设置
3.1 创建Web钩子
- 登录Gitee。
- 导航至项目设置页面。
- 点击“Web钩子”选项卡。
- 点击“添加Web钩子”按钮。
- 在“URL”字段中,输入Jenkins的Web钩子URL。
- 在“内容类型”字段中,选择“JSON”。
- 在“事件”字段中,选择“Push”。
- 点击“创建Web钩子”按钮以保存设置。
4. 配置Jenkins作业
4.1 创建Jenkins作业
- 登录Jenkins控制台。
- 点击“新建作业”。
- 选择“Freestyle Project”。
- 输入作业名称。
- 点击“确定”按钮以创建作业。
4.2 配置作业
- 在“常规”部分,选择“Gitee SCM”。
- 在“Gitee”部分,选择项目并输入分支名称。
- 在“构建”部分,选择“Execute shell”。
- 在“Shell”字段中,输入要执行的命令。
- 点击“保存”按钮以保存作业。
5. 测试流水线
- 推送代码到Gitee。
- 等待Jenkins触发构建。
- 检查构建结果。
6. 总结
通过本教程,您已经学会了如何使用Jenkins+Gitee实现前端CI/CD的快速搭建。您可以根据自己的需要对CI/CD流程进行进一步定制,以更好地满足您的项目需求。